Output 3c8e0caba506581063ed6dd0eb33cb05bc900b73867d652e35986c175f783505:0

value
4292051
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8dad8a706f2f374e8324488091adf41d189126e4 OP_EQUAL
address
3Ec96R7Le7grke4VTHzbk4eLRH8LBRq9ui
transaction
3c8e0caba506581063ed6dd0eb33cb05bc900b73867d652e35986c175f783505
spent
true